How to Fix “There Was a Problem Sending Data” Error Code 262 in Roblox


Getting the “problem sending data” error code 262 on Roblox? Don’t panic. Here is the complete step-by-step guide to fix it immediately and get back into the game.


You’re finally sitting down to grind out a few levels or join a raid with your friends, the loading screen pops up, and then everything halts. Instead of spawning into the game, you are hit with a gray box and a frustratingly vague message: “There was a problem sending data, please reconnect. (Error Code: 262).”

If you have been playing Roblox for any significant amount of time, you already know that the last thing you want to see is an error code that lacks a clear solution. It is easy to panic and assume you’ve been banned, or that your computer’s firewall has suddenly decided to block the game.

Fix Roblox Error Code 262

Fortunately, this is not a permanent account strike, nor is it a sign of failing hardware. As a seasoned player, I can tell you that this specific bug is actually a very well-documented software hiccup. In this guide, we are going to skip the generic, unhelpful advice you usually find online and dive straight into the actual technical solutions that will get you back onto the servers.


What Does Error Code 262 Actually Mean? (The Version Desync)

To fix the problem, you first need to understand the “Problem sending data” verbiage. Whenever you launch a Roblox experience, your local application (the client) performs a digital “handshake” with the official Roblox servers. They exchange data packets to confirm your account, your assets, and most importantly, your game version.

Error 262 is fundamentally a Client Version Desync.

Roblox pushes updates constantly. Usually, these happen silently in the background when you launch the Roblox Player. However, if that background auto-updater fails to trigger, your local client remains on an outdated build. When your outdated client tries to talk to the fully updated Roblox servers, the data packets do not match. The server refuses to let you in because you are speaking an older version of the game’s code, resulting in the literal “problem sending data” disconnect.


Why Restarting Your Router Won’t Fix It

If you search for solutions to network errors, 90% of the guides out there will tell you to restart your router, switch your Wi-Fi network, or flush your DNS. While that is great advice for high ping or general latency, it will not fix Error 262.

Extensive testing by developers and community members on the official forums has completely debunked the myth that this is an internet issue. Players have documented switching from their home Wi-Fi to a mobile hotspot, rebooting their modems, and altering their IP addresses—all to no avail.

Why? Because your internet connection is perfectly fine. The issue is a local software version mismatch. Your router cannot force a broken Roblox application to update itself.


The Cross-Device Diagnostic (The 2-Minute Test)

Before we start clearing out system files, you should perform a quick comparative login test. This takes two minutes and proves definitively whether the issue is isolated to your current device.

  1. Leave the errored device as it is.
  2. Grab a different device that is connected to the exact same Wi-Fi network. (Your smartphone with the Roblox mobile app is perfect for this).
  3. Log into your account on the second device and try to launch the exact same experience.

If the game loads flawlessly on your phone but continues to throw Error 262 on your PC, you have just successfully isolated the issue. The servers are up, your internet is working, and your account is safe. The problem is 100% tied to the corrupted Roblox installation on your primary device.


Step-by-Step Fix for Error Code 262

Now that we know the auto-updater is stuck, we need to manually force the client to synchronize with the servers. Here is the technical breakdown of how to clear the block.

Fix 1: Forcing the Auto-Updater to Run (Windows PC)

Often, a “ghost” instance of Roblox gets stuck running in your system’s background. Because the system thinks the game is already open, it blocks the auto-updater pop-up from appearing.

  1. Press Ctrl + Shift + Esc to open your Task Manager.
  2. Scroll through the Processes tab and look for anything labeled Roblox Game Client or Roblox Player.
  3. Right-click the process and select End Task. Make sure all instances are completely closed.
  4. Press your Windows key, type Roblox Player, right-click the application, and select Run as Administrator.

Running the program with administrative privileges bypasses standard local restrictions and often forces the grey “Updating Roblox” prompt to finally appear.

Fix 2: The “Clean Reinstall” (The Nuke Option)

If forcing the update doesn’t work, you need to perform a clean reinstall. Simply clicking “Uninstall” in your Windows settings is not enough, as this leaves corrupted cache files hidden deep in your system directories. The next time you download the game, it will just read the old, broken data.

Here is how to completely wipe the slate clean:

  1. Press the Windows Key + R to open the Run dialog box.
  2. Type %localappdata% and hit Enter. This opens your hidden local application data folder.
  3. Scroll down until you find the folder named Roblox.
  4. Right-click the Roblox folder and hit Delete. (This completely removes all cached data, settings, and the outdated client).
  5. Navigate to your Windows Settings > Apps > Installed Apps and officially uninstall the Roblox Player.
  6. Restart your PC.
  7. Open your browser, head to the official Roblox website, log in, and click Play on any game to trigger a fresh, fully updated installation directly from the servers.

Fix 3: Mobile & Mac Specific Solution

If you are encountering Error 262 on a different ecosystem, the logic remains the same: you must clear the cached version data.

  • For Mac Users: Do not just drag the Roblox application from your Applications folder to the Trash. You also need to open Finder, press Command + Shift + G, type ~/Library, and delete the Roblox folder located inside the Caches directory. Afterward, empty the Trash and reinstall.
  • For Mobile (Android/iOS): Delete the app entirely. Do not just offload it. On Android, go to Settings > Apps > Roblox > Storage and tap Clear Data and Clear Cache before uninstalling. Head to the App Store or Google Play Store to download the latest build.

Is It Just You, or Is Roblox Down? (Server Outages)

What if you have performed the clean reinstall, cleared your AppData, and the “problem sending data” error still persists?

In rare cases, the version desync is not happening on your end; it is happening on Roblox’s end. If the backend servers are struggling to authenticate connection handshakes globally, everyone will receive data transfer errors.

Before pulling your hair out, check the infrastructure. Visit the official Roblox Status page or check third-party outage monitors like Downdetector. If you see a massive spike in reported outages, the fix is out of your hands. You simply have to wait it out until the engineering team resolves the server-side glitch.


People Also Ask (FAQ)

Core Troubleshooting Questions

What does error code 262 mean on Roblox? Error code 262 means “There was a problem sending data, please reconnect.” It indicates a communication failure between your device and the server, most commonly caused by your local Roblox client being an outdated version that failed to auto-update.

Does clearing the Roblox cache fix error 262? Yes. Clearing the Roblox cache (specifically the %localappdata%\Roblox folder on Windows) forces the game to abandon any corrupted or outdated version files and download a fresh, updated package directly from the servers.

Can a VPN or adblocker cause Roblox error 262? While rare, it is possible. If a VPN routes your connection through a node that experiences severe packet loss, the server may interpret the dropped connection as an inability to send data. If a clean reinstall fails, try temporarily disabling your VPN to see if the connection stabilizes.

Accounts, Devices, and Bans

Does Roblox Error Code 262 mean I got banned? No. This error is strictly a technical communication failure between your device and the server. It has absolutely nothing to do with account suspensions, warnings, or bans.

Why does Error 262 only happen on one device? / Why can I play Roblox on my phone but not my PC? This happens because the error is tied to the local files on a specific machine. If your PC has a corrupted cache or an outdated client, it will fail to connect. Your phone, running a different and properly updated instance of the app, will connect without any issues.

Why does Roblox work on another account but not mine? While Error 262 is mostly device-specific, occasionally a corrupted avatar asset or saved data tied to your specific account can cause data transfer failures. Try unequipping recently purchased accessories or playing on a blank avatar to see if the connection stabilizes.

Firewalls, Disconnects, and Permanent Fixes

Can antivirus or firewall settings cause Error 262? Yes. Occasionally, an overly aggressive firewall or antivirus program can block the background updater from running. If the client cannot ping the server to check for updates, it results in a version desync, triggering the error. You may need to whitelist the Roblox Player executable in your security settings.

Why does Roblox keep disconnecting me while joining a game or immediately after loading? This occurs when the initial connection is made, but the data packet handshake fails mid-transfer. Your client attempts to load the game assets, but the server rejects the request due to the version mismatch, forcibly dropping your connection to protect server stability.

Why does Roblox Error Code 262 keep coming back, and how do I permanently fix it? If the error is recurring, it is likely because you are launching the game from a pinned shortcut that bypasses the auto-updater. To permanently fix this, always launch games directly from the Roblox website browser plugin rather than clicking a desktop icon. This forces the client to check for the newest server-side updates every single time you play.


Visit Our Post Page: Blog Page


Leave a Comment

Your email address will not be published. Required fields are marked *